Changelog — DigestForge scheduler, 2024-09-03. Rotated the batch-signing credential used by the digest scheduler when it hands jobs to the Mailloom dispatcher. Old credential expired per the quarterly policy; revoked same day. All queued digest batches were re-signed and replayed — no duplicates sent. New hires: the scheduler rejects any batch signed with a retired credential, so never copy key material from old runbooks. Current credential follows.

deploy key for hahof-tagep: bky6_YcdejG

## Authentication

The Scrapwarden sweeper runs against the Holloway resource registry every six hours. On-call: if a sweep stalls, check token validity first — expired credentials cause silent no-ops, not errors. Tokens are scoped to delete-orphaned only; no write access elsewhere. Manual sweeps require the same credential. Rotate after any manual use from a laptop. Current sweeper key follows.

service key, tafof-bageg: kto7_3d2pBYI

Subject: Discount Policy for Large Deals — Executive Review

Colleagues, following last month's discussion, I am circulating the proposed discount framework for deals above 500k on the Merivale platform. Standard authority caps remain at 15% for heads of department; anything beyond requires the pricing committee. The Ashgrove pilot showed disciplined discounting improved margin by three points without hurting win rates. Please review before Thursday's session and bring objections in writing. For context, I am including the following note.

confidential, yahop-fajep: Only 3 of the 140 pilot accounts renewed Wenath, so a churn review is set for April 15.

TICKET-4821: Connection failures to Vendrix upstream API. The Quillhop billing service saw 400+ timeouts overnight; retries amplified load and tripped alerts. Proposal: add a circuit breaker in the Fernbridge gateway — open after 5 consecutive failures, half-open probe every 30s. Owner: Dalia. Target: this sprint. Blocked on confirming which datastore holds breaker state; we'll reuse the existing ops cluster. To reproduce the failure locally, point the gateway at the staging replica using the connection string below.

primary connection of kawig-fajeg = mongodb://briwyn_svc:uD43tLovkUGBgI@db-b68c.ordinsys.example:5432/frawyn